Steven Wayne Dustin passed away on July 11, 2023 in Brooks, Alberta. Steven was born on May 28, 1962 in Dryden, Ontario where he went to school and loved playing football. Steven worked in the Oil Industry as a downhole drilling inspector and on the rigs. He was also employed in irrigation, mining and as a meat cutter, UFA yard manager, and roofer.
Steven met Donna who lived next door and were married on August 26, 1989 in Bellville, Ontario. Then moved to Dead Man’s Flats, Alberta in 1991. Their son, Benjamin, was born May 1992 while they lived in Duchess, Alberta.
Steven was a parachute firefighter, first aider, and heavy equipment operator before getting MS. He was a hard worker, and very intelligent. He loved music and played accordion, guitar, and keyboard. Steven was a self-taught musician who learned to read music on his own. He also was a backup vocalist, bass and rhythm guitar player with the Giggle Stick Band. Other hobbies were cards, dice, fishing, and hunting.
Steven is survived by his wife Donna, and his son Ben. His brother Blaine (Julie) Dustin, brother in laws, Terry Bowers of Quebec, Terry Hopper of Picton, Sister in laws, Carolyn Bowers Langabeer, Nancy Bowers of Belleville, Kathleen Turcotte Hopper, Arthur & Anne Dustin of Dryden (Aunts and Uncles), Ontario. He is predeceased by his parents Clarence and Margaret Dustin.
